UA website offering limited routing

Booking a trip from DRO to YYZ and website only offers 5 options, all single stop in DEN.

Previously was able to route through other hubs like ORD, IAD or EWR for similar (sometimes lower) pricing and get more PQM/S and most importantly avoiding a 4 hour flight on a CRJ700!

Matrix and Google both show many additional options.

Did something change recently with the UA routing algorithms?

Matrix has bugs with multi-city searches as it does not actually check married segment fare bucket availability when quoting fares (it only looks at individual segment buckets). I've been able verify this a number of times using ExpertFlyer to check actual fare bucket availability on the married segments.

Can you try searching as a multi-city booking? For instance, DRO-DEN and DEN-YYZ? Sometimes this works (as in, shows you a through fare and treats XXX-YYY and YYY-ZZZ as married segments), and sometimes it doesn't.

You could also search each way, note the flight numbers, note the one-way fares, and then call United and ask them to replicate.
